The Benefits of Proper Insulation

Proper insulation offers a multitude of benefits for homeowners and building occupants. One significant advantage is the energy-saving potential that insulation provides. By reducing heat transfer, insulation helps to maintain a consistent temperature inside the building, reducing the need for excessive heating or air conditioning. This, in turn, leads to lower energy consumption and reduced utility bills. According to the U.S. Department of Energy, properly insulating a home can result in a 10-50% reduction in heating and cooling costs.

In addition to energy savings, insulation also plays a vital role in improving indoor comfort levels. Well-insulated buildings have fewer temperature fluctuations, which means occupants can enjoy a comfortable living environment year-round. Insulation also acts as a barrier against noise transmission, reducing the amount of sound that enters or leaves a room. This can be particularly beneficial in urban areas or houses near busy roads.

Types of Insulation Materials

Insulation materials come in various forms, each with its own unique set of properties and benefits. The most common types include fiberglass insulation, cellulose insulation, spray foam insulation, and rigid foam insulation.

Fiberglass insulation is made from glass fibers and is widely used due to its affordability and ease of installation. It is available in batts or rolls and provides excellent thermal resistance.

Cellulose insulation is made from recycled paper products and treated with fire retardants. It is an eco-friendly choice and offers good resistance against both heat flow and sound transmission.

Spray foam insulation is applied as a liquid that expands into foam, filling cavities completely. It provides a seamless air barrier and offers superior insulation properties. However, professional installation is required.

Rigid foam insulation is a durable and moisture-resistant option that provides high thermal resistance.
